Output dfb81ec632dc3ab28bfaaea27b350e640136e5e263f5299499340015f4b55556:0

value
1000134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e00cec041742184fe6d528268c39b010a91eb00 OP_EQUAL
address
34RfAQv8o782mvfGTdE2HogFFTuZapfkG7
transaction
dfb81ec632dc3ab28bfaaea27b350e640136e5e263f5299499340015f4b55556
confirmations
377931
spent
true